Electricity sector overview<br />

The electrification level throughout Cuba is 95 per<br />

cent. As of 2011, a total capacity of 6,240 MW is<br />

installed in the country for electricity generation, of<br />

which only 64 MW are hydropower plants. 2 Fossil fuels<br />

(oil and gas) play a major role in electricity generation<br />

(figure 1). Renewable energies contribute only 0.63<br />

per cent to the gross electricity generation (data of<br />

2011).<br />

The country has embarked on an extensive<br />

programme of modernizing existing power plants to<br />

update them with advanced technologies, to achieve<br />

higher availability in their operation and to decrease<br />

specific fuel consumption as well as to increase use of<br />

domestic crude oil.<br />

Among other possible sources of electricity generation<br />

are biomass and waste from sugar mills, using<br />

sugarcane bagasse and straw.<br />

The National Hydraulic Resources Institute has worked<br />

for several years to identify the technical hydropower<br />

potential of the country, studying the main rivers of<br />

Cuba and conducting feasibility studies of hydropower<br />

utilization at existing dams. The estimated total<br />

hydropower potential is 848 MW, including a small<br />

hydropower potential of 62 MW.<br />

Renewable energy policy<br />

In 2005/2006 a series of programmes called the Energy<br />

Revolution was initiated focusing on: energy saving<br />

and efficiency, increased availability of electric services<br />

(deployment of distributed generation and<br />

rehabilitation of networks), use of renewable energies,<br />

increased exploration and production of oil and gas<br />

and international collaboration.<br />

Some of the initiatives envisaged for the future are:<br />

1. To evaluate the possibility of assembling<br />

necessary hydropower equipment within Cuba.<br />

2. To study the Chinese experiences of hybrid<br />

solutions (small hydropower, small wind turbines<br />

and solar panels) for the provision of electricity to<br />

60,000 households in rural areas.<br />

3. To study the Chinese experiences of implementing<br />

micro-systems and technologies that decrease<br />

civil construction.<br />

4. To reassess the country's hydropower potential.<br />

5. To continue the automation of most of the small<br />

hydropower plants.<br />

6. To refurbish old hydropower plants by introducing<br />

new technologies.<br />

7. To start operation of the small hydropower plants<br />

currently under construction.<br />

Cuba has one large hydropower plant (Hanabanilla, 43<br />

MW) and 168 small hydropower plants with a total<br />

capacity of 21.9 MW (figure 2). Of the 168 small<br />

hydropower plants, 30 are connected to the national<br />

power grid and 138 are off-grid plants located in<br />
